Transaction a891789231e69c9e6df6a07200b032923b9636df10346519bca78a280a670872

1 Input
1 Outputs
  • a891789231e69c9e6df6a07200b032923b9636df10346519bca78a280a670872:0
  • value  1443760165
    address  1Hz96kJKF2HLPGY15JWLB5m9qGNxvt8tHJ